Alteration

A Poem by Abraxasbird
"

the sun dies, we cope

"

Releasing a sigh as I let anticipation fall away
These shoulders slack
to revel in time and surrender under the windplay
the gift I've received
I've yet to give back
Perusing my vista with dancing eyes
my skin sings in the light
exaltations to time forever
weary of the night


sundown
nightfalls


I shudder as my skin crawls in the dark
these hands clasp
abreast the shadowplay and hold my heart
malign deeds are rewarded
here, I present my mask
carving the night under the knife edge of my gaze
eastward feet bore me away
with abhorrations of disdain for ever
set on fairweather days
